Cordon Bleu Silver 4 Slice Toaster

 
Description: Extra wide long deep slots. Centring guides. Variable browning control. Reheat, frozen and cancel functions. Removable crumb tray.

My last toaster was a 2 slice Kenwood toaster which cost around £40. After the huge disappointment with this one, I decided to try out a cheaper one by Cordon Bleu, I brand I hadn't really heard much about before. I got this last year from Argos as it looked very stylish and neat in it's smooth silver design. For £25, (I don't think this is still in the catalogue but can be bought elsewhere for £25-30), you get a 4 slice toaster that measures circa 30cm across and 20cm tall.
